I've got a very similar problem with my Fujitsu Siemens Amilo Xi1526.
The soundcard is Intel-hda with Realtek ALC880.
On Edgy I have the problem that speakers and headphonejack were switched (see BUG 71737). Now after upgrading to feisty there was no sound at all.
After adding mode=3stack to /etc/modprobe.d/alsa-base sound works, but only with the headphone jack - the speakers are dead!
I want to try out different modes today (5stack, w810 etc.). But if you got any other idea what could be wrong please let me know!
